General Manager chosen for future Penn Casino

John "Gary" Luderitz has been chosen as the new general manager for Penn National Gaming's new casino in Grantville, Pennsylvania. He will be in charge to ensure everything at the Penn National Race Course will run smoothly. His 25 years experience in the gaming industry will come in handy when operating the gambling facility.

He has held many lucrative positions in the past. He has managed casinos like the Sands and Hilton in Atlantic City and the Atlantis in the Bahamas. He was the Assistant General Manager and Executive Vice President for the Resorts Casino in Atlantic City. Penn National is pleased to have John on board.
